WBB WINS REMATCH OVER CENTRAL MICHIGAN 102-89

Six Flyers Score In Double Figures

Box Score

DAYTON, Ohio – The University of Dayton women's basketball team won the rematch against the Central Michigan Chippewas 102-89 at UD Arena on Monday night. Dayton (6-4) lost the first non-conference battle against Central Michigan (4-8) earlier this month 94-91 at Central Michigan on Dec. 5. UD topped the 100 point mark for the first time this season en route to their 17th straight home victory; their homecourt winning streak is tied for sixth in the nation.

Sophomore Kelley Austria and junior Andrea Hoover led six Flyers in double-figures with 19 points apiece. Austria nearly put on a perfect offensive showing as she shot 5-of-6 from the field, 3-of-3 from beyond the arc and 6-of-6 from the foul line. Hoover shot 7-of-14 from the field and added seven rebounds.

The Flyers scored just four points off their bench in the first match-up against the Chippewas, but today they managed 22 bench points including a career-high 11 points from freshman Celeste Edwards and eight points from sophomore Jodie Cornelie-Sigmundova.

The UD defense was relentless in the second half as they turned a four point halftime deficit into a 13 point win. Dayton forced 12 second-half turnovers and limited themselves to just 5 second-half turnovers. Overall, UD had 13 turnovers while Central Michigan had 19 turnovers. Dayton was able to covert those 19 turnovers into 27 points off turnovers.

The Flyers, who came into the game averaging an Atlantic 10 best 18.9 assists per game, were able to dish out 27 assists. Dayton also shot a blistering 10-of-16 (63%) from beyond the arc and 39-of-78 (50%) overall from the field. Central Michigan shot 7-of-21 (33%) from the three and 32-of-73 (44%) from the field.

The Flyers are winners of four in a row since their last loss against Central Michigan.
